understanding Your Blood Clotting Test: A Comprehensive Guide

Blood clotting is a vital process that stops bleeding when you’re injured. Though,both too-slow and too-fast clotting can pose health risks. A blood clotting test, also known as a PT/INR test, helps your doctor assess how well your blood is clotting. This⁤ article will explain what the test involves, what the results mean, and ⁢how to prepare for it.

What Does a Blood Clotting Test Measure?

This test specifically measures how long ⁢it takes your blood to form⁤ a clot. It ⁤focuses on factors within your blood that are essential‍ for this process. A longer clotting time suggests your blood is taking longer to clot, while a shorter time indicates it’s clotting faster than normal.

Why Might You Need This Test?

Your doctor may order a blood clotting test for several reasons, including:

monitoring ⁤the⁢ effectiveness of blood-thinning medications like warfarin.
Investigating unexplained bleeding or bruising.
Assessing liver function, as ⁤the liver produces many clotting factors.
Identifying potential bleeding disorders.
Before a surgery to ensure safe⁣ clotting during and after the procedure.

Understanding Your Results

The test results are typically reported as PT (prothrombin Time) and INR (International Normalized Ratio).

PT: Measures the time ⁤it takes for a ⁤clot to form.
INR: Standardizes the PT result, making it comparable across different laboratories.

Here’s a general⁤ guide to interpreting the results:

Higher INR: Indicates your ⁤blood is taking longer to clot. ⁢This might mean your blood-thinning medication dose is⁢ too high.
Lower INR: suggests your blood is clotting faster than desired. Your medication⁤ dose might be too low.
Normal INR: Typically falls between 0.8 and 1.1 for individuals not on blood thinners.⁣ For those on warfarin, the target range is usually between 2.0 ‍and 3.0, but your doctor will ⁢determine the ideal range for your* specific needs.

What Happens During the ⁤Test?

A trained technician will draw a small blood sample, usually from a vein in your arm. The process is⁣ quick and generally causes minimal discomfort. The sample is then sent to a laboratory for analysis.What to Expect After the Test

You can resume your normal activities instantly after the test. Your doctor will discuss the results with you and explain any necessary ⁢follow-up steps. They‍ will adjust your medication,‍ if applicable, based on your individual results and medical history.
